  • Zaleplon

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Sonata Sedative/Hypnotics;  Description Short-acting non-benzodiazepine hypnotic.More rapid onset than zolpidem; short half-life reduces “hangover” effects; does not cause early-AM awakening; anticonvulsant, anxiolytic, and myorelaxant effects more likely with higher doses.Used for treatment of insomnia.   • Secobarbital

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Seconal Sedative/Hypnotics;  Barbiturates Description Short-acting oral barbiturate; used for preoperative anxiety or short-term sedation; rarely used for insomnia due to rapid development of tolerance.   • Phenobarbital

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Luminal Anticonvulsants, Barbiturates Description Oral and parenteral anticonvulsant and sedative-hypnotic; longest acting barbiturate; effective in all seizure disorders except absence (petit mal); also used for neonatal withdrawal syndrome; close monitoring for emerging or worsening suicidal thoughts/behavior or depression is recommended.   • Pentobarbital

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Nembutal Sedative/Hypnotics;  Barbiturates Description Short-acting oral and parenteral barbiturate; for preoperative anxiety, sedation, refractory seizures, or to induce coma for increased intracranial pressure; rarely used for insomnia due to rapid development of tolerance; close monitoring for emerging or worsening suicidal thoughts/behavior or depression is recommended.   • Amobarbital

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Amytal Sodium  Sedative/Hypnotics;  Barbiturates Description Amobarbital is an oral and IV barbiturate; longer acting than pentobarbital or secobarbital but shorter acting than phenobarbita.   • Meprobamate

    Generic Only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names;  Antianxiety Agents;  Anxiolytics, Nonbenzodiazepines Description Carbamate derivative; inhibitory effects in thalamus, limbic system; may inhibit multineural spinal reflexes Mild sedative, anticonvulsant, muscular relaxant effects Indications Indicated for the treatment of anxiety, Preoperative Sedation.   • Flumazenil

    Brands Classes DEA Class;  Rx Common Brand Names; Romazicon Benzodiazepine Toxicity Antidotes Description Parenteral benzodiazepine antagonistTreats benzodiazepine overdose, reverses benzodiazepine-induced sedation, and antagonizes the actions of zolpidemDoes not reverse the actions of barbiturates, opiate agonists, or tricyclic antidepressants Indications Indicated for sedation reversal when sedation is secondary to benzodiazepine therapy.
